大战熟女丰满人妻av-荡女精品导航-岛国aaaa级午夜福利片-岛国av动作片在线观看-岛国av无码免费无禁网站-岛国大片激情做爰视频

專注Java教育14年 全國咨詢/投訴熱線:400-8080-105
動力節點LOGO圖
始于2009,口口相傳的Java黃埔軍校
首頁 hot資訊 Ajax同步和異步的請求

Ajax同步和異步的請求

更新時間:2022-03-14 10:22:37 來源:動力節點 瀏覽1234次

什么是同步Ajax?

同步Ajax請求是在收到響應之前停止執行請求的過程,而異步Ajax請求意味著腳本繼續該過程而不等待服務器回復。如果它到達,它將處理回復。

Ajax的原理很簡單,向服務器對象發送一個異步請求就是從服務器獲取數據,然后使用javascript來操作DOM并更新頁面。這是最關鍵的一步,就是從服務器獲取請求的數據。

默認情況下,Ajax請求是異步的,但有時您需要同步發送請求。

Javascript示例:

var req = new XMLHttpRequest();  
req.open("POST", "example.php”);  // Asynchronous request  
req.send(); 

jQuery示例:

$.ajax({
   type: "POST",
   url: "example.php",
    success: function(data){
     //response script here
   }
 });

$.ajax() 返回 XMLHttpRequest。

讓我們看一下下面的示例,以同步加載數據,這在請求處于活動狀態時完全阻塞了瀏覽器。

JavaScript 示例:

var req = new XMLHttpRequest();  
 req.open("POST", "example.php”, false);  // synchronous request  
req.send();

jQuery 示例:

// Instantiate a request
var sync_request = $.ajax({
      url: "example.php",
      async: false,
      success: function(data){
           //response script here
     }
});

在這里,當您需要同步請求時,我們只需要傳遞“ async:false”。前面的示例為 open 中的最后一個參數設置了 true,而在本示例中,它設置為 false,因此請求是同步的。

AJAX的優點

Ajax給我們帶來了以下好處:

最大的一點是沒有頁面刷新,在頁面與服務器通信給用戶的體驗非常好。無需在每次請求中加載所有數據。

Ajax與服務器采用異步通信方式,不中斷用戶操作,具有更快速的響應能力。

它減少了帶寬的使用,從而節省了空間和租金成本。

Ajax基于標準化和廣泛支持的技術,無需下載插件或庫。

大家如果想了解更多相關知識,可以關注一下動力節點的AJAX教程,里面有更豐富的知識等著大家去學習,相信對大家會有所幫助的。

提交申請后,顧問老師會電話與您溝通安排學習

免費課程推薦 >>
技術文檔推薦 >>
主站蜘蛛池模板: 免费观看日本高清a毛片 | 欧美18videosex灌满 | 国产网红在线 | 中文字幕久久久久久精 | 天天艹天天射 | 成人亚洲精品一区 | 奇米四色在线观看 | 免费特黄级夫费生活片 | 九九亚洲| 亚洲欧美日韩一区 | 99久久免费国产精精品 | 成人毛片免费观看视频大全 | 国内精品美女久久久久 | 精品久久久久久国产91 | 九九精品视频免费 | 一区二区在线不卡 | 咪咪爱在线视频 | 免费观看a级完整视频 | 亚洲国产精品热久久2022 | 久久国产香蕉一区精品 | 一级欧美毛片成人 | 国产日韩欧美中文 | 久久精品国产亚洲妲己影院 | 中文字幕在线观看日韩 | 成人午夜在线观看 | 四虎在线观看视频 | 亚洲精品中文字幕乱码一区二区 | 亚洲乱码在线视频 | 欧美激情区 | 日本在线 | 中文 | 亚洲青草视频 | 夜夜狠狠 | 色女影院 | 爱久久www.35669 | 久久国产精品久久精品国产 | 久久这里只有精品首页 | 妖精www视频在线观看高清 | 四虎在线播放 | 97在线看片免费福利视频 | 国产精品18久久久久久小说 | 亚洲在线观看 |